TLC Supports

The TLC supports faculty with preparing their courses and teaching. We support all course delivery modes, including on-campus, blended, multi-access, and online. We assist with developing course outlines and assessment structures, creating learning activities and assignments, designing inclusive learning environments, planning flexible learning for exceptional circumstances, creating content, selecting appropriate educational technology, exploring class management strategies, responding to teaching challenges and more.
